🚦The Bigger Picture: From Headlines to Portfolio Strategy
Tesla $Tesla Motors(TSLA)$ may grab the spotlight, but this shift has major implications across multiple sectors:
🔹 Uber $Uber(UBER)$ : Strategic partnerships with Waymo and Aurora give it a first-mover advantage in robotaxi deployment without the cost of building its own hardware. Think of it as the “Apple of the robotaxi ecosystem” — controlling the interface, not the chassis.
🔹 Alphabet$Alphabet(GOOG)$ : As the parent of Waymo, it's not just enabling Uber's driverless dream — it's creating the backbone infrastructure of autonomous mobility. This could be the moment Waymo finally monetises its deep tech moat.
🔹 Nvidia ($NVIDIA(NVDA)$ ): Every robotaxi needs a powerful AI brain — and Nvidia’s DRIVE platform is already embedded in several autonomous prototypes. As volume scales, so could margins.
🔹 Mobileye ($Mobileye Global Inc.(MBLY)$ ): The underdog that might punch above its weight. With vision-based autonomous systems, it's well-positioned to serve Tier-2 players and emerging markets.
📊 What the Market's Watching Next
1️⃣ Fleet Expansion: Will Tesla scale up the Austin pilot? Will Uber/Waymo go national? 2️⃣ Consumer Sentiment: Safety perception, pricing vs. traditional rideshare, and real-world feedback will influence regulatory support. 3️⃣ Margin Models: Are robotaxis capital-intensive? Who absorbs vehicle depreciation, insurance, and charging infrastructure? 4️⃣ AV Regulation: States like California and Texas are friendly, but a national framework is still evolving.
